Weight-based levothyroxine dose for adult hypothyroidism

Estimates a full or reduced starting levothyroxine replacement dose from body weight.

When to use

  • Selecting an initial levothyroxine dose in adults with overt hypothyroidism who do not already have an established maintenance dose.

Formula

Full replacement dose = 1.6 mcg/kg/day; reduced starting dose (older adults or cardiac disease) = ~1.0 mcg/kg/day. Rounded to the nearest 12.5 mcg.

Pearls and pitfalls

  • Use ideal/lean body weight rather than actual weight in patients with obesity.
  • Frail elderly patients or those with coronary disease are often started at a fixed low dose (25-50 mcg/day) rather than full weight-based dosing.
  • Recheck TSH no sooner than 6 weeks after any dose change.
